Marks & Spencer CEO Targeted in Brutal Cyberattack: Ransom Demand and Personal Abuse Revealed
A sophisticated cyberattack targeting Marks & Spencer (M&S) has sent shockwaves through the retail giant, revealing a disturbing new level of audacity from cybercriminals. The attack, confirmed by sources close to the investigation, involved a direct ransom demand sent to the CEO, accompanied by highly personal and abusive messages. This incident highlights the escalating threat of targeted attacks against high-profile individuals and major corporations.
The details surrounding the attack remain scarce, with M&S remaining tight-lipped about the specifics to avoid potentially aiding the perpetrators. However, sources indicate the hackers gained access to internal systems, potentially compromising sensitive company and personal data. The abuse directed at the CEO suggests a personalized and highly targeted attack, moving beyond the typical financial motivations of ransomware attacks. This disturbing development underscores the increasingly personal nature of cybercrime.
<h3>The Growing Threat of Personalized Cyberattacks</h3>
This incident isn't an isolated case. We've seen a significant rise in targeted attacks against CEOs and other high-ranking executives, leveraging phishing scams, sophisticated malware, and social engineering techniques to gain access to sensitive information. These attacks often aim not just for financial gain, but also for reputational damage and corporate espionage. The personal nature of the abuse in this case raises serious concerns about the psychological impact on victims.
- Increased sophistication: Cybercriminals are employing increasingly sophisticated methods, making it harder for businesses to defend themselves.
- Human element: Many attacks exploit human vulnerabilities, such as phishing emails or weak passwords.
- Data breaches: Successful attacks can lead to significant data breaches, exposing sensitive customer and company information.
<h3>What Can Businesses Do to Protect Themselves?</h3>
In the wake of this attack, businesses must reassess their cybersecurity strategies. This includes:
- Strengthening cybersecurity infrastructure: Implementing robust fir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and multi-factor authentication are crucial.
- Employee training: Regular security awareness training for employees is vital to identify and mitigate phishing attempts and other social engineering tactics.
- Incident response planning: Having a comprehensive incident response plan in place is essential to minimize the impact of a successful attack.
- Regular security audits: Conducting regular security audits helps identify vulnerabilities and weaknesses in the system.
